Definitions
- the present invention relates to a heating system embedded in the pavement.
- the present invention aims to provide a heating system disposed in the pavement, which is free from the aforementioned drawbacks or other known heating systems of this kind.
- the heating system recessed in the pavement essentially comprises an insulating layer disposed on a base and carrying a system of air ducts or flues opening out on either side into common pipes, which are located in communication with hot air supply and outlet pipes, air pipe or flue system which is covered with a heat accumulating concrete layer, provided with a coating layer.
- the traditional yoke 4 On this base 1 is arranged the traditional yoke 4, containing, if necessary, pipes of the sanitary installation and pipes for electric cables.
- the heating system embedded in the pavement consists of an insulating layer 5, preferably a marginal insulation 6 intended for the realization of a floating construction and to avoid the transmission of heat to the walls 7, of a system 8 of flues 9, of a layer of accumulated concrete heat strip 10, and a coating 11, such as a tile or the like.
- the flue system 8 is preferably made of aluminum sheet or galvanized steel sheet and may have a length equal to the desired length or be made up of shorter lengths.
- the dimensions of the air flues 9 will be determined according to the actual construction of the pavement, the heat losses by transmission from the room to be heated and the temperature to be established in this room.
- the flue system 8 lends itself to numerous embodiments, three examples of which are shown in FIGS. 6, 7 and 8.
- a vapor barrier for example in the form of a sheet of plastic or aluminum, said insulating layer 5 being able for this purpose to be of the type provided at least at the top.
- a sheet for the formation of a conductive plane with low air resistance such a sheet for the formation of a conductive plane with low air resistance.
- the air flue system 8 will in any case be mounted so that the flue openings are at a well-determined distance from the walls 7 with a view to forming conduits 12-13 common or not for all the flues 9 by providing or not baffles 14 intended to regulate the air circulation.
- These pipes 12-13 are obtained by arrangement of support plates 15-16 against the marginal insulation 6, which, with the ends of the flue system 8, form a support for the plates 17-18.
- the intervals between the air flues are, beforehand or not, provided at the ends of plates 19 serving to prevent that, during concreting, concrete 10 cannot penetrate into the pipes 12-13.
- the pipes 12-13 are provided with openings 20-21, through which they are in communication with the supply and exhaust air pipes.
- adjustable hot air inlet and outlet grids provided in lines 12-13, allow the penetration of part of the hot air into the chamber to be heated and its exit from the chamber, possibly in combination with an air conditioning system.
- the air flue system 8 may be arranged either locally or over the entire extent of the pavement. It can be made of elements of corrugated sheet, but there is nothing to prevent it from being made of tubes.
